Job Description
What this role covers
We are hiring a CRM & Development Operations Manager to support a mission-driven, U.S.-based financial organization focused on advancing economic sovereignty and community-led development.
This is a fully remote role focused on CRM ownership, fundraising operations, and workflow coordination across donor and funder relationships.
The ideal candidate is highly detail-oriented, systems-driven, and proactive, with the ability to translate relationship activity into structured data, clear follow-ups, and actionable insights. This role requires strong organizational skills, CRM expertise, and the ability to support leadership with accurate, real-time information.
Key Responsibilities
Operations & CRM Management:
Own and manage the CRM system (Bloomerang) including data integrity and system structure.
Perform CRM cleanup, including data imports, field mapping, and record standardization.
Maintain accurate contact and organization records across all stakeholders.
Ensure consistent CRM hygiene and data accuracy.
Capture and log meeting notes, interactions, and relationship insights into the CRM.
Create and manage follow-up tasks based on meetings and communications.
Maintain donor and funder records, ensuring all activity is up to date.
Handle data entry, system updates, and administrative CRM tasks.
Fundraising & Pipeline Operations:
Manage and update donor and funder pipeline stages.
Track relationship progress and ensure timely follow-ups.
Support fundraising workflows and operational processes.
Build and maintain structured views of all active opportunities.
Assist leadership in prioritizing outreach and engagement efforts.
Reporting & Dashboarding:
Prepare a weekly fundraising dashboard for leadership.
Track pipeline health, engagement activity, and key metrics.
Provide visibility into relationship status and fundraising progress.
Identify gaps, delays, or inconsistencies in data and reporting.
Campaign & Engagement Support:
Segment CRM lists for:
Fundraising campaigns
Donor updates
Events
Stewardship initiatives
Support acknowledgment workflows and communication tracking.
Ensure consistent follow-through on donor and funder engagement.
General Operations Support:
Support leadership by reducing manual tracking and follow-up work.
Ensure all relationship activity is captured and actionable.
Maintain structured systems that enable efficient decision-making.
Handle ad-hoc operational and administrative tasks.
